Ticket: Tax-rate cache drift — Countwise

Support team: several customers report stale tax rates on invoices generated through Countwise. Cause is configuration drift on the rate-lookup cache — the Pellham region nodes were manually given a longer TTL during the March outage and never restored, so they serve rates up to a week old. Workaround for affected customers: regenerate the invoice after we flush the cache, which is scheduled for tonight. No data is lost, only delayed. The drifted cache settings currently on Pellham are shown below.

config for bahop-baduf:
[kasion]
team = lamath
access_code = ac_d807e5
host = kasion.paliqcloud.corp
port = 4000
owner = julix.tamvan
peer = frair.qorvelsoft.local

## Step 4: Cut over from Queuelet to Brontide

Before draining the legacy Queuelet workers, confirm no jobs remain in the retry lane — if any exist, let them flush first. Then point the scheduler at the Brontide broker and restart the consumers one at a time. Apply exactly the following configuration values to each consumer before restart.

service settings:
ralael:
  pin: 7453
  tenant: zorath
  seal: seal_087806e4
  metrics_host: metrics.ralael.paliqworks.example
  standby_team: fraath
  escalation: praok-istiel
  nonce: 10e083

BranchBroom is supplied by Orlin Tooling under an annual license. For review purposes: the bot holds a scoped token limited to branch deletion on repositories we explicitly enroll; it cannot push commits or modify protections. Deletions are soft for 30 days and logged to our audit stream. The vendor ships quarterly security attestations, and we pin the bot to reviewed release tags only. Their latest penetration-test summary is on file. Requests for additional documentation should be sent to the vendor's security liaison.

escalation mailbox, kaweg-kahif: druwyn.sordor@nelvroworks.corp

## Tuning: Dependency Pinning

The Quillbase support bundle pins all transitive dependencies to exact versions. Upgrades flow through the weekly Harrowgate pipeline, which bumps pins only after the conformance suite passes. If a customer reports a resolution conflict, check whether their lockfile predates the last pin refresh before escalating. The pinning window and retry behavior are controlled by these constants.

tuning constants:
RATE_LIMITS = {
    "zorael": 10,
    "oliix": 1,
    "holix": 2,
    "quenix": 10,
}